ArtHouse hosts Program 2 of a four-part “Words+Music” series. This evening presents new fiction + new compositions & improvised music, interactive video installations, libations & snacks.

“Words+Music” is a literary & musical series inspired by the creative community of Arthouse. The series juxtaposes new works in a cross-disciplinary, creative conversation. The evening features unique collaborations of emerging & established artists in a convivial, thought-provoking atmosphere.
